So, I leave work tonight, I get on the road to go home, a nice leisurely drive, no major rush...and 6 miles into my journey I go to pass a cyclist and the car makes the most horrific whine...no smoke, no oilslick out the back but suspected turbo failure!! What we think is that the internal spline has gone...

Luckily, a few months back, I purchased myself a spare at a reasonable price so I am just sat waiting for the AA to come and recover me to my local indy (a good mate of mine who I worked with when we were both at a Skoda main dealer) and tomorrow, he will be looking her over and hopefully making her better without toooo much pain to my wallet!!

I am just thankful it didn't happen on the 4 hour trek back from Blyton last weekend!! Phew, that was close! Good job I didn't put her on track!!

So, quick update...

 

Got the car recovered (eventually) last night to my mates garage. 

 

Up early this morning to get the turbo replaced. Here is the old one...

 

temporary_zps68a00413.jpg

 

Looks like I stopped the car just in time - the propellers are just starting to catch the housing, therefore no damage to anything was done - as you know, could have been a real PITA if they had shattered!!

 

So, a few hours later and the car is back on the road and I have managed to get into work only 2 hours late!

 

Now, what to do with the old one? Get it refurbed or hybrid?? :devil:  :ph34r:
